diff --git a/platform-operate-api/src/main/java/com/lyms/platform/operate/web/facade/DischargeAbstractFacade.java b/platform-operate-api/src/main/java/com/lyms/platform/operate/web/facade/DischargeAbstractFacade.java index 4aae683..1d340ff 100644 --- a/platform-operate-api/src/main/java/com/lyms/platform/operate/web/facade/DischargeAbstractFacade.java +++ b/platform-operate-api/src/main/java/com/lyms/platform/operate/web/facade/DischargeAbstractFacade.java @@ -119,7 +119,6 @@ public class DischargeAbstractFacade { patientsQuery.setBuildTypeNot(1); // patientsQuery.setHospitalId(autoMatchFacade.getHospitalId(dischargeAbstractSaveRequest.getOperatorId())); patientsQuery.setTypeList(typeList); - patientsQuery.setSort("lastMenses"); patientsQuery.setCardNo(StringUtils.isEmpty(dischargeAbstractSaveRequest.getCardNo()) ? null : dischargeAbstractSaveRequest.getCardNo()); patientsQuery.setVcCardNo(StringUtils.isEmpty(dischargeAbstractSaveRequest.getVcCardNo()) ? null : dischargeAbstractSaveRequest.getVcCardNo()); List patientsList = patientsService.queryPatient(patientsQuery); @@ -146,7 +145,7 @@ public class DischargeAbstractFacade { boolean flag = false; for (Patients each : patientsList) { - if (org.apache.commons.lang.StringUtils.isNotEmpty(patients.getFmHospital())) { + if (org.apache.commons.lang.StringUtils.isNotEmpty(each.getFmHospital())) { patients = each; flag = true; break;